arkadi Posted February 26, 2016 Share Posted February 26, 2016 Draw dry firing with iron sights. Placing eyes in relax mode before start signal (focus on infinity) allowed me to consciously confirm the alignment sooner. Ie. 1. Focus on target, - beep, - draw, - sights are correct but I don't see it yet (my index is pretty good in all directions), - change of focus to sights (no perceived additional movements), - par time beep starts, - sights are correct. 2. No focus, - beep, - draw, - focus to sights, - sights are correct, - par time beep. With no focus, the target is still in the center of FOV, I see the cardboard texture, perforation, just slightly out of focus. Better peripheral vision. I shoot both eyes open. Eyes are in good shape, 1.0 exactly both. I see gibberish while changing focus. Moving forward, did various experiments with focus and (dry fire) transitions drill on close targets. Beat current par time by a good margin. Seeing more and feeling more at once, like painting, like shooting with red dot (which was an eye opener for me). Next, do it in live fire.
